Formerly owned by Linda Derschang—you know, of Linda's, King's Hardware, Smith, Oddfellows, and Bait Shop—this airy, stylish-but-not-trying-too-hard-to-be-stylish restaurant is located near the Kingfish and Monsoon on Capitol Hill. It's got a big clock above the marble bar and a best-of-the-'70s design sensibility, plus, over by the kitchen, a painting of Tonya Harding screaming and a quote from Ram Dass to even things out ("Be here now"). Chef Walter Edward (Oddfellows, Crush) developed a simple, seasonal menu that's "vegetable-driven without being vegetarian," including things like grilled halloumi cheese with roasted pears, wild mushroom/sherry/chevre flatbread, roasted chicken with lentils, and grilled whole fish with citrus and fennel salad.
